Transaction db36a7d559f30f1c22a432ff97bf05f3d60da879f720d0d9f5982385cc21d6be
1 Input
1 Output
-
db36a7d559f30f1c22a432ff97bf05f3d60da879f720d0d9f5982385cc21d6be:0
- value
- 106491441
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81a666997933487f4d1d3c9c82e3e3568e388112 OP_EQUAL
- address
- 3DWYS23DKeq7phgpXfH7jZfYsM3M9CeFEF